Transaction 70b3af2f044533be2fbf7ef835dc20e901d20579b59dff2624b103a41c2a88ed

block
ec3a44229bc698feaa64b2cf7937f12d53c422d44f19887e347136202a1588d1

5 Inputs

7 Outputs